This one I don't understand. His stats remind me of Mareik Isom in the years before he found his stroke. Tall kid who mainly shoots 3-pointers, but doesn't shoot them very well. 45% of this kid's attempts were from the arc, and he only made 29.8% of them. He does not rebound well at all for a 6-9 player. He does shoot FTs very well.

He is a redshirt junior. But apparently he will graduate since Verbal Commits lists him as immediately eligible. So we are adding 2 kids, 6'9" and 6'10" to next year's roster. Both have several years experience, at Ohio, in a league comparable to the Sun Belt. We are not going to sign 6'10" freshman who are ready to step in and play. While they may not be "stars", these 2 guys should be able to play right away and help us, while giving some of the new freshman we signed a chance to develop. Strange that we are getting 2 senior transfers from the same school, but maybe they are good friends.

Apparently he redshirted as a freshman. He sat out this year due to back problems. So he was there 4 years, but has another year of eligibility. So both senior transfers were guys with potential who were beset with injury issues. If one of the two pans out that would be good. If both are healthy this year, and play well, we will have gotten a great reward for minimal risk (i.e. a one year scholarship).

Me again! Khari redshirted his freshman year and then got a lot of playing time his second year, was a starter in his third year, and redshirted again last year. So you may actually get two years out of him. He's a legit 6'9'' with handles and range, but his back issues have never truly healed. Honestly, I think you're going to get more out of Wadly than Khari.
